विवरण
The Home Based Care of the Young Child scheme aims to ensure health, nutrition, and early development for children aged 3 to 15 months through home-based care provided by ASHAs (Accredited Social Health Activists).

पात्रता
Children aged 3 to 15 months can apply for this scheme.
आवेदन प्रक्रिया
Online
To apply, contact the local ASHA or visit the National Health Mission website at www.rajswasthya.nic.in.
